Output dfc59dba87949e4fa161bee2cec6bb70a690e34f59ec2e8b0593d478cd5dc895:10

value
9000000
script pubkey
OP_0 OP_PUSHBYTES_20 f2844aab7208ef50f09edfe7a7fb1c6814868edf
address
bc1q72zy42mjprh4puy7mln607cudq2gdrklhym0ll
transaction
dfc59dba87949e4fa161bee2cec6bb70a690e34f59ec2e8b0593d478cd5dc895
confirmations
212699
spent
false

6 Sat Ranges